> Here are some ideas we've been discussing in Edubuntu for Natty and
> Natty+1. They probably won't fit in to one single Ubuntu track, so I
> opened a new thread on this list (hope that's ok). They aren't all
> intended to be implemented and some ideas will most certainly require a
> lot of planning and discussion.
> 
> We've never had a shortage of ideas before, usually just a shortage of
> people to implement them. Having said that, additional ideas are always
> welcome and this list will probably grow a bit in the lead-up to UDS.
> 
> === Installer ===
> 
>  * More options for desktop environments
>  * More LTSP options for LTSP options screen
>  * Fix delays caused in installer by installing almost all available
> Ubuntu language packs, then removing almost all of them again except for
> the one that the user chose
>  * New Ubiquity slideshow
> 
> === Edubuntu Server ===
> 
>  * Create meta-package that could be used on ubuntu-server that installs
> and if possible, configures edu-webapps
>  * Test latest moodle packaging efforts done in Debian and sync
>  * Assist Schooltool team early in release to get final remaining Zope
> dependencies in the archives
>  * Take a new look at central authentication in Ubuntu and how it can be
> simplified, in particular the work done by Opensys
>  * Investigate other potential server side apps and tools and find a
> better way to deliver them (web apps are a pain)
> 
> == Edubuntu Artwork ===
> 
>  * Update the breathe-icon-theme to remove old (brown) Ubuntu references
> and make it more modern, make panel icons more appropriate and in line
> with Ubuntu artwork, while maintaining some playfulness
>  * Refresh Edubuntu colours and update GTK theme, plymouth theme, GDM
> login, etc to be more consistent, fix current artwork bugs
> 
> == Edubuntu Documentation ==
> 
>  * Edubuntu 11.04 installation guide, release notes, release announcement
>  * Edubuntu LTSP Tips and Tricks Document
>  * "Glue documentation" between upstream documentation for Edubuntu for
> tools such as Pessulus, Sabayon, iTalc, Nanny, etc. Explain Edubuntu
> specific differences.
>  * More instructional videos on YouTube, make better use of the awesome
> YouTube community that have already created a bunch of screencasts,
> feature videos on website/planet.
> 
> == Edubuntu Desktop ==
> 
>  * Zeitgeist admin integration, allow administrators to get summaries of
> what users have been up to
>  * Qimo Gnome session with desktop-profiles
>  * Sugar session
>  * Remove ltsp-live from menus and add it to boot options when choosing
> installer-only/gnome-session
> 
> == Edubuntu Meta ===
> 
>  * Possibly include one or more of the following: pencil, geogebra,
> pdfmod, new italc, openspell [needs-packaging], calibre, freeciv,
> lybniz, melting, linthesia, gimpbox [needs-packaging], ttf-sil-andika,
> stellarium, planetarium, celestian
>  * Replace scribus with scribus-ng
>  * Fix depends for qcad-doc on qt3-assistant
>  * Work with Kubuntu to fix kde-edu dependencies, currently an entire
> KDE session is installed on Edubuntu that we don't really want since
> it's not configured at all
> 
> == Edubuntu website ==
> 
>  * Feature our users prominently, show the world where Edubuntu is used
> with photos, stories and videos
>  * Add an Edubuntu marketplace, showing where Edubuntu support and
> services can be found, including companies that sell pre-installed
> Edubuntu systems such as Zareason and System76 (discuss with Canonical
> folk at UDS)
>

I registered the blueprints for these basically splitting all that in 3
sessions:

Edubuntu seed review:
https://blueprints.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+spec/edubuntu-n-seed-review

Edubuntu installer improvements:
https://blueprints.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+spec/edubuntu-n-installer-improvements

Edubuntu community:
https://blueprints.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+spec/edubuntu-n-community

Everything else should be non-edubuntu specific and will be discussing
in regular "ubuntu" sessions.

Feel free to subscribe/improve.
